分布式对象存储主要包括HDFS、Ceph、GlusterFS等。分布式对象存储是一种存储架构,通过分散存储节点实现数据的高效存储和访问。其架构原理包括数据分割、负载均衡和冗余设计等。应用场景包括大规模数据存储、云存储和分布式计算等。
本文目录导读:
随着大数据、云计算、物联网等技术的快速发展,分布式对象存储作为一种新兴的存储技术,逐渐成为数据存储领域的研究热点,本文将详细介绍分布式对象存储的概念、架构原理以及应用场景,以期为相关领域的研究者和开发者提供参考。
分布式对象存储概念
分布式对象存储是一种基于对象模型的存储技术,将数据存储在多个节点上,并通过网络进行数据访问,与传统的关系型数据库相比,分布式对象存储具有以下特点:
1、对象存储:以对象为单位存储数据,每个对象包含数据本身以及元数据信息。
2、分布式架构:将数据分散存储在多个节点上,提高数据存储的可靠性和可扩展性。
图片来源于网络,如有侵权联系删除
3、高并发访问:支持大量并发访问,满足大数据场景下的存储需求。
4、良好的兼容性:支持多种数据格式,如图片、视频、文档等。
分布式对象存储架构原理
分布式对象存储架构主要包括以下几部分:
1、存储节点:存储节点是分布式对象存储系统的基本单元,负责存储和管理数据,每个存储节点包含对象存储引擎、元数据管理器、网络通信模块等。
2、元数据管理器:负责管理对象的元数据信息,如对象ID、存储节点地址、访问权限等,元数据管理器采用分布式存储方式,提高元数据的可靠性和访问速度。
3、对象存储引擎:负责存储和管理对象数据,对象存储引擎采用分片存储策略,将对象数据分散存储在多个存储节点上,提高数据存储的可靠性和可扩展性。
图片来源于网络,如有侵权联系删除
4、网络通信模块:负责处理存储节点之间的数据传输,实现数据同步、备份等功能。
5、分布式文件系统:分布式文件系统为应用程序提供统一的文件访问接口,隐藏底层存储细节,提高数据访问效率。
分布式对象存储应用场景
分布式对象存储技术在众多领域具有广泛的应用场景,以下列举几个典型应用:
1、大数据存储:分布式对象存储技术能够满足大数据场景下海量数据的存储需求,适用于云计算、大数据平台、物联网等场景。
2、文件存储:分布式对象存储技术可应用于企业内部文件存储、云存储、个人云盘等场景,提供高效、可靠的文件存储服务。
3、高性能计算:分布式对象存储技术可应用于高性能计算领域,为计算任务提供高速、稳定的存储支持。
图片来源于网络,如有侵权联系删除
4、数字媒体存储:分布式对象存储技术可应用于数字媒体行业,如视频、音频、图片等大规模数据存储。
5、互联网应用:分布式对象存储技术可应用于电子商务、在线教育、社交网络等互联网应用场景,提供高效、稳定的数据存储服务。
分布式对象存储作为一种新兴的存储技术,具有广泛的应用前景,随着技术的不断发展和完善,分布式对象存储将在更多领域发挥重要作用。
评论列表